No — our products are not subject to sulfering and sulfite dipping. These treatments are often used to prevent long term darkening but have been linked to asthmatic reactions in a small portion of the asthmatic population. We have a small number of products where color retention is a concern. These products will use a natural and safe addition, such as the 0.6% lemon juice added to freeze dried apples — such ingredient additions are disclosed.

This is a weight ratio of dried product to a rehydrated equivalence of fresh prepared product. For example, air dried tomato flakes have a rehydration ratio of 1:4. This means 1 lb of air dried tomato flakes, when rehydrated, is equal to approximately 4 lbs of fresh chopped tomatoes. Please see our product detail pages for these ratios. Rehydration Ratio and Fresh Weight Replacement Ratio are the same thing, but differ from the “Fresh Equivalent Ratio” (see below).
